Можете ли вы сказать мне, разработчик форума для продукта wso2 Identity? Я сделал установку локально и хотел проверить себя с помощью перемычки для тестирования CORE API Indentity Server. Это исходный код для запуска CarbonContext, и это нормально: на CarbonContext ссылаются tenandId и TenandDomain. Теперь я хотел бы получить объект, который указывает на «ВТОРОГО ПОЛЬЗОВАТЕЛЯ», который я создал с помощью консоли wso2, а затем разработать серию тестов для myclas, которые отображают «ВТОРОГО ПОЛЬЗОВАТЕЛЯ». Кто-нибудь знает, как обратиться ко мне в какой-то пример кода? Для этого уже есть онлайн-код? Заранее
Мишель
package org.wso2.testplatform.wso2.testplatform;
import java.io.File;
import org.junit.Before;
import org.junit.Test;
import org.wso2.carbon.base.MultitenantConstants;
import org.wso2.carbon.context.CarbonContext;
import org.wso2.carbon.context.PrivilegedCarbonContext;
import junit.framework.TestCase;
public class BaseTestCase extends TestCase {
@Before
public void setUp() throws Exception {
System.out.print("start");
if (System.getProperty("carbon.home") == null) {
File file = new File("C//:wso2is-5.7.0");
if (file.exists()) {
System.setProperty("carbon.home", file.getAbsolutePath());
}
}
PrivilegedCarbonContext.getThreadLocalCarbonContext().setTenantDomain(MultitenantConstants.SUPER_TENANT_DOMAIN_NAME);
PrivilegedCarbonContext.getThreadLocalCarbonContext().setTenantId(MultitenantConstants.SUPER_TENANT_ID); CarbonContext.getThreadLocalCarbonContext();
}
}
@Test
public void testForSEcondaryUserComponent() {
System.out.print("start test");
}